China bans export of rare earths processing tech over national security

www.channelnewsasia.com

@schizoidman@lemmy.ml to World News@lemmy.mlEnglish • 2 years ago
message-square
109
fedilink
BEIJING :China, the world's top processor of rare earths, banned the export of technology to extract and separate the critical materials on Thursday, the country's latest step to protect its dominance over several strategic metals.Rare earths are a group of 17 metals used to make magnets that turn power into
